Emerging Roles in the Misinformation Landscape: From Alertness to Advocacy

The digital age has brought unprecedented access to information, but it’s also created a breeding ground for misinformation. Combating this infodemic requires a multifaceted approach, leading to the emergence of new professional roles focused on identifying, analyzing, and countering false narratives. These roles are crucial for navigating the complex digital landscape and fostering a more informed and resilient society. From fact-checkers to misinformation analysts and digital literacy trainers, these emerging professionals are building the defenses against the spread of harmful falsehoods.

The Rise of the Misinformation Analyst

As misinformation becomes increasingly sophisticated, the need for specialized analysts grows. These professionals go beyond simple fact-checking. Misinformation analysts delve into the origins, spread, and impact of false or misleading information. They utilize data analysis tools to track online narratives, identify coordinated disinformation campaigns, and predict potential trends. Their skills encompass open-source intelligence (OSINT) gathering, network analysis, and a deep understanding of social media dynamics. This data-driven approach provides valuable insights to organizations, governments, and the public, helping them understand the scale and scope of misinformation campaigns. These individuals are the detectives of the digital age, uncovering the hidden networks and motivations behind the spread of false narratives.

Empowering Through Digital Literacy and Advocacy

Beyond analysis and detection, there’s a growing need for professionals dedicated to empowering individuals against misinformation. Digital literacy trainers and misinformation advocates play a critical role in this effort. They equip individuals with the critical thinking skills and tools needed to navigate the online information landscape effectively. These educators develop workshops, online resources, and community engagement initiatives that promote media literacy, source verification, and fact-checking techniques. Furthermore, misinformation advocates engage in policy discussions, lobbying for greater transparency and accountability from social media platforms and advocating for protections against online harms related to misinformation. Their work is central to building a more resilient and informed public, capable of discerning fact from fiction.
